What is an Immigration Psychological Evaluation? +
An immigration psychological evaluation is a detailed mental health assessment carried out by a credentialed psychologist. It’s designed to evaluate the mental health impact of immigration-related issues, such as past trauma, family separation, or risk of harm. These evaluations are commonly used in numerous immigration proceedings, including asylum applications, extreme hardship waiver requests, and U-Visa cases. What does the evaluation process involve? +
This type of evaluation generally consists of a comprehensive interview where you’ll discuss your background, immigration-related experiences, and any mental health concerns. The clinician may include formal psychological assessments. The objective is to understand your mental health in the context of your immigration case in New Haven, CT.

How long does the evaluation process take, and what does it cost? +
The time required for the evaluation may differ, but it generally involves a few hours spread over one or two sessions. The fee for the evaluation may differ according to the case’s complexity and the provider’s rates.
